The Hungarian E-Mobility Revolution: Strategic Insights

Hungary has positioned itself as the "Battery Capital of Europe," hosting global giants like CATL and BYD (Szeged plant). This industrial shift has catalyzed a massive demand for robust DC EV Charger Manufacturers and Suppliers within the local market. As of 2024, the Hungarian government's "Zöld Rendszám" (Green Plate) initiative and the OTÉK regulations for mandatory charging points in parking lots have transformed the landscape for commercial and industrial energy infrastructure.

Frequently Asked Questions: Hungary EV Solutions

1. Are your DC chargers compatible with the Hungarian electrical grid?
Yes. All our DC charging stations are designed to meet European IEC 61851-1 and IEC 61851-23 standards, ensuring full compatibility with Hungary's 400V AC three-phase grid systems. We also support local grid stability through millisecond-level response times.
2. Do you support OCPP 1.6J or 2.0.1 for local management software?
Absolutely. Our chargers are fully OCPP 1.6J compliant and 2.0.1 ready, allowing integration with Hungarian CPO (Charge Point Operator) platforms like Mobiliti, TEA., or ELMÜ-ÉMÁSZ systems.
3. How do your chargers perform in extreme Hungarian winters?
Our equipment features internal climate control and industrial-grade heating modules, allowing reliable operation down to -35°C. The IP65 rating ensures protection against heavy snow and road salt corrosion.
